Committee Decision

The Planning and Growth Management Committee:

 

1.         Directed staff to review the application to amend the Employment Areas designation for the subject lands to permit residential uses concurrently and in the context of the statutory Five Year Review of the Official Plan, which includes a Municipal Comprehensive Review, that is being undertaken by the City Planning Division.

 

2.          Authorized staff to:

 

a.         Schedule a community consultation meeting for the lands at 2135 Sheppard Avenue East and 299 Yorkland Boulevard, together with the Ward Councillor;

 

b.         Give notice for the community consultation meeting to landowners and residents within the area bounded by the Don Valley Parkway to the west, 401 to the south, Victoria Park to the east and Pleasant View Drive to the  north, at the applicant's expense.

 

c.         Give notice for the public meeting under the Planning Act according to the regulations of the Planning Act.

Summary

This site, municipally known as 2135 Sheppard Avenue East and 299 Yorkland Boulevard, is shown on Map 2 - Urban Structure of the Official Plan, as an Avenue and within an Employment District. The underlying land use designation of the site is Employment Areas.  The application proposes to amend the Official Plan Employment Areas designation for the site to permit a mixed use development with residential, retail and other commercial uses. The application also seeks to amend the Zoning By-law to permit the proposed uses.

 

The proposal comprises a 3-storey, stand alone large format retail building located along the Sheppard Avenue/Consumers Road frontage and three residential buildings along the southern portion of the site with building heights of 30, 39 and 47 storeys. The development proposes a total gross floor area of 108,859m² including 1,243 dwelling units and 14,619m² of retail/commercial space,  1,479 parking spaces, a new public road and a 2,721 m2 public park. The total gross floor area results in an overall site density of 5.2 FSI.

 

This is the third application seeking permission to convert employment lands to provide for residential uses in this area.

 

This report provides preliminary information on the above-noted application and seeks Planning and Growth Management Committee's directions on further processing of the application and on the community consultation process.
